Helios Solar will face competition from other companies with similar business models. A description of each competitor company is below.
Sunrise Solar Power Plant
Sunrise Solar is a 794 MWp (614 MWAC) photovoltaic power station in California, near the Mexican border. The facility was developed and constructed in three phases.
The first phase was commissioned in 2014, and supplies 266 MW under a 25-year agreement. The third phase was commissioned in 2018, and provides 328 MW using 2.8 million thin film panels. Phase two was commissioned in early 2020, and provides 200 MW.
The plant users more than 3 million thin-film CdTe photovoltaic modules and 138 skids which rotate on a north-south axis tracking the path of the Sun, and produces enough energy to power 72,000 homes.
Sun Mountain Solar Facility
The Sun Mountain Solar Facility is an 802 megawatt solar photovoltaic power plant. The plant entered service on December 1, 2010. It is co-located with three other solar projects in the region, thus forming a more than 1 gigawatt (GW) solar generating complex.
100 GW·h/year from phase 1 has been sold under a 20-year power purchase agreement (PPA). Power generated from phase 2 has been sold under a 25-year power purchase agreement (PPA).
This solar complex creates enough electricity to power 200,000 homes. It sits on 4,000 acres of land and has about 4.3 million solar panels. The facility has been built in phases and the first one came on line in 2010, with the rest following in 2012, 2015, 2016, and 2021.
Badlands Solar Park
Badlands Solar Park is one of the largest solar parks in the US. The park is spread over a total area of 7,000 acres, and has a total capacity of 2,000 MW. It is expected to eventually have a total capacity of 3,000 MW. The project is a joint effort between state-owned energy companies, which provide electricity across the country. Construction on the Badlands Solar Park began in 2016.
It was built in four phases:
- Phase I – 420 MW of capacity
- Phase II – 250 MW of capacity
- Phase III – 500 MW of capacity
- Phase IV – 250 MW of capacity

- How to Write a Business Plan for a Solar Farm
Hugo Britt Mar 24, 2022
Welcome to Thomas Insights — every day, we publish the latest news and analysis to keep our readers up to date on what’s happening in industry. Sign up here to get the day’s top stories delivered straight to your inbox.

Writing a business plan forces solar farm operators to focus on the details of the business, understand the risks, and establish a roadmap for future growth. It can also be used to attract and secure funding.
The document should include the usual elements found in a business plan (detailed below), along with some information that is unique to a renewable/alternative energy business, such as a feasibility study and environmental mission statement.
Business plans can be created at any time, such as in the early planning stages or when a business has already been operating for some time but could benefit from a roadmap.
How Long Should the Business Plan be?
A business plan can vary in format from a full-length, multi-page document to a “lean” plan that fits on a single page. Take the plan’s intended usage into account when deciding on the format; for example, venture capitalists or other lenders expect a detailed plan, while a lean plan is easier to update regularly.
Standard Business Plan Elements to Include
All business plans – including a business plan for a solar farm – should include the following standard information:
- Executive summary: A summary of key points from all of the following sections, along with a clear explanation of the plan’s purpose (i.e. asking for grant funding).
- Identity: An explanation of what the business does (supplying solar energy plus any other services). Include the company name, address, mission statement, and a summary of operations.
- Market analysis: This section could include an outlook for the renewable energy sector, industry analysis, and customer profile(s). Indicate whether the solar farm will generate electricity for utilities, individual customers, government entities, or other organizations.
- Customer needs : What needs will the company serve? In this case, a solar farm will meet consumers’ needs for renewable energy. How will the business match its capabilities to customer requirements (such as reliability or low costs)?
- Products and services: Detail the amount of energy that will be generated over time as the solar farm grows. Use electricity costs from traditional energy producers and other renewable energy providers to put your product in context in terms of price, efficiency, and reliability.
- Sales and marketing: How will you promote and sell electricity to the different customer groups identified above? This section should include sales channels, marketing partners, and advertising strategies.
- Competition : Who are the key competitors (traditional energy suppliers and other renewable energy suppliers). What unique value proposition/competitive edge will your solar farm have over its competition?
- Rate structure: What will the business need to charge for its product to compete with other providers while recovering start-up and operating expenses, including maintenance?
- Finance : How will the solar farm be financed before it begins to pay for itself? What level of funding is sought, and what will be done with the money?
- Income projection: When is the solar farm expected to see a positive cash flow?
- Personnel: Key employees, roles, and responsibilities.
- Partnerships: List of third-party partnerships (such as solar panel makers) necessary for the success of the business.
- Milestones: A roadmap showing key goals and targets for the future.
Elements Specific to a Solar Farm
- Environmental mission: While many business plans include a nod to sustainability in their mission statements, this often takes precedence in the mission statements of solar farms. A mission statement might read: “Our mission is to help our customers reduce their energy consumption and environmental impact through the use of solar energy, in turn helping the planet fight climate change.”
- Land and environmental conditions: A description of the land on which the solar farm will be located, including in its potential to accommodate future growth. May include detail about topography and weather conditions that would impact the efficiency of the solar farm.
- Feasibility study: A 3 rd -party analysis of the solar farm’s potential, taking into account factors such as location, topography, and weather patterns.
- Assets: Include a list of currently-held and future solar panels and other assets, including PV cell efficiency and lifespan. When writing about the acquisition of future assets, keep in mind that solar panel technology has steadily improved in terms of efficiency and lifespan.
- Cost analysis: A one-megawatt solar farm will require at least five acres and cost around $2.5 million to build . The cost analysis and plan for profitability should, therefore, allow for significant upfront costs and a lengthy period before seeing positive cash flow.
- Systems: The current and future IT systems (including IoT) necessary for operating the solar farm.
- Certifications and associations: Ensure you research and adhere to the licenses or professional certifications required in your state, such as electrician’s license, construction license, or (if applicable) a rooftop contractor’s license. Consider obtaining certification with the North American Board of Certified Energy Practitioners and joining the Solar Energy Industries Association .
- Regulations: Include a health and safety plan for staff operating the solar panel farm.
Single-use or Live Business Plans
Some business plans may only be intended for a single purpose (such as securing funding), then put in a drawer and never used again. However, business plans can also be used as a “live” document that is updated and referred to regularly. While some parts of the plan will stay the same, others (such as milestones, personnel, and market analysis) should be updated several times a year.

Solar manufacturing encompasses the production of products and materials across the solar value chain. While some concentrating solar-thermal manufacturing exists, most solar manufacturing in the United States is related to photovoltaic (PV) systems. Those systems are comprised of PV modules, racking and wiring, power electronics, and system monitoring devices, all of which are manufactured. Learn how PV works .

Read the Solar Photovoltaics Supply Chain Review , which explores the global solar PV supply chain and opportunities for developing U.S. manufacturing capacity.
PV Module Manufacturing
Most commercially available PV modules rely on crystalline silicon as the absorber material. These modules have several manufacturing steps that typically occur separately from each other.
- Polysilicon Production – Polysilicon is a high-purity, fine-grained crystalline silicon product, typically in the shape of rods or beads depending on the method of production. Polysilicon is commonly manufactured using methods that rely on highly reactive gases, synthesized primarily using metallurgical-grade silicon (obtained from quartz sand), hydrogen, and chlorine. In one process, called the Siemens process, the silicon-hydrogen-chlorine compound gas passes over a heated silicon filament, breaking the molecular bonds and depositing the silicon atom on the filament, which ultimately grows into a large U-shaped polysilicon rod. The hydrogen and chlorine atoms are reused in a closed cycle. To keep the filament from contaminating the high-purity poly, the filament itself is also made of pure silicon. In another method, small silicon beads sit at the bottom of an inverted cone-shaped vessel where a compound gas of silicon and hydrogen is pumped in, causing the small beads to float near the surface. Heating the vessel causes the silicon-hydrogen bonds to break, which results in the silicon atoms depositing onto the small beads until they are too heavy to float and drop to the bottom of the vessel where they are harvested, ready for use.
- Ingot and Wafer Production – To turn polysilicon into wafers, polysilicon is placed into a container that is heated until the polysilicon forms a liquid mass. In one process, called the Czochralski process, a large cylindrical ingot of monocrystalline silicon is grown by touching a small crystalline seed to the surface of the liquid and slowly pulling it upward. In another process, call directional solidification, the liquid mass is slowly cooled until it solidifies from the bottom up, forming a large-grained multicrystalline-silicon ingot. Silicon ingots are then sliced into very thin wafers using diamond-coated wire saws. The silicon sawdust that is created is called kerf. Though less common, kerfless wafer production can be accomplished by pulling cooled layers off a molten bath of silicon, or by using gaseous silicon compounds to deposit a thin layer of silicon atoms onto a crystalline template in the shape of a wafer.
- Cell Fabrication – Silicon wafers are then fabricated into photovoltaic cells. The first step is chemical texturing of the wafer surface, which removes saw damage and increases how much light gets into the wafer when it is exposed to sunlight. The subsequent processes vary significantly depending on device architecture. Most cell types require the wafer to be exposed to a gas containing an electrically active dopant, and coating the surfaces of the wafer with layers that improve the performance of the cell. Screen printing of silver metallization for electrical contacts is also very common among cell types.

- Module Assembly – At a module assembly facility, copper ribbons plated with solder connect the silver busbars on the front surface of one cell to the rear surface of an adjacent cell in a process known as tabbing and stringing. The interconnected set of cells is arranged face-down on a sheet of glass covered with a sheet of polymer encapsulant. A second sheet of encapsulant is placed on top of the face-down cells, followed by a tough polymer backsheet or another piece of glass. The whole stack of materials is laminated in an oven to make the module waterproof, then fitted with an aluminum frame, edge sealant, and a junction box in which the ribbons are connected to diodes that prevent any backward flow of electricity. Electrical cables from the junction box convey the current produced by the module to an adjacent module or to the system’s power electronics.
Thin Film PV
Thin film PV can refer to a number of different absorber materials, the most common of which is cadmium telluride (CdTe). Thin film PV modules are typically processed as a single unit from beginning to end, where all steps occur in one facility. The manufacturing typically starts with float glass coated with a transparent conductive layer, onto which the photovoltaic absorber material is deposited in a process called close-spaced sublimation. Laser scribing is used to pattern cell strips and to form an interconnect pathway between adjacent cells. Copper ribbons are applied, an encapsulant sheet and second sheet of glass are placed on top, and the stack is laminated to make it waterproof. Finally, a junction box is attached to the rear of the module. There, the module’s electrical cables are attached to the copper ribbons, which pass into the junction box through holes in the rear glass.
Racking Systems
The support structures that are built to support PV modules on a roof or in a field are commonly referred to as racking systems. The manufacture of PV racking systems varies significantly depending on where the installation will occur. Ground-mounted racking is made from steel, which is typically coated or galvanized to protect from corrosion and requires concrete foundations. Large ground-mounted systems typically use a one-axis tracking mechanism, which helps solar panels follow the sun as it moves from east to west. Tracking requires mechanical parts like motors and bearings. Stationary racking (referred to as “fixed tilt”) can be used as well. Roof-mounted racking depends on the type of roof. For flat roofs, like those on large commercial or industrial buildings, fixed-tilt steel racking is used. It is commonly attached to heavy blocks that sit on the roof. For pitched residential roofs, racking is designed to attach securely to the rafters and hold the modules a few inches above the roof. This allows airflow to cool the rear of the modules, improving their performance.
Power Electronics
Power electronics for PV modules, including power optimizers and inverters, are assembled on electronic circuit boards. This hardware converts direct current (DC) electricity, which is what a solar panel generates, to alternating current (AC) electricity, which the electrical grid uses. Learn more about how inverters work .
Assembly starts with a circuit board template. A solder-paste is printed where small components, like transistors and diodes, are placed using robotics. Sometimes, larger components such as capacitors and transformers are placed by hand on the board. Once all components are in place, the board passes across a solder bath in a furnace to connect the components. The entire board is coated with lacquer and sealed into a waterproof housing with ports for external connections.
